Eijsermans family tree » Henricus Adrianus Norbertus Melis (1873-1950)

Personal data Henricus Adrianus Norbertus Melis 

  • He was born on September 5, 1873 in Tilburg.

  • He died on July 1, 1950 in Son en Breugel, he was 76 years old.

  • A child of Henricus Melis and Anna Maria Meijers

Household of Henricus Adrianus Norbertus Melis

He is married to Adriana Josefina van den Hout.

They got married on February 7, 1900 at Tilburg, he was 26 years old.
